1976 Alpine A 310 vs. 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er
To start off, 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er is newer by 2 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1976 Alpine A 310.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1976 Alpine A 310 would be higher. At 2,662 cc (6 cylinders), 1976 Alpine A 310 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1976 Alpine A 310 (148 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 95 more horse power than 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er. (53 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1976 Alpine A 310 should accelerate faster than 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1976 Alpine A 310 weights approximately 156 kg more than 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 1976 Alpine A 310 (208 Nm @ 3500 RPM) has 123 more torque (in Nm) than 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er. (85 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1976 Alpine A 310 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er.
Compare all specifications:
1976 Alpine A 310 | 1978 Mitsubishi Lancer | |
Make | Alpine | Mitsubishi |
Model | A 310 | Lancer |
Year Released | 1976 | 1978 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 2662 cc | 1238 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 6 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| V | in-line |
Horse Power | 148 HP | 53 HP |
Engine RPM | 6000 RPM | 5000 RPM |
Torque | 208 Nm | 85 Nm |
Torque RPM | 3500 RPM | 3000 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Gasoline |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Weight | 1016 kg | 860 kg |
Vehicle Length | 4190 mm | 4000 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1650 mm | 1540 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1160 mm | 1370 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2280 mm | 2350 mm |
